A teacher is buying supplies for an upcoming art project. She buys x bottles of paint for $1.29 each. She buys 8 more canvases t

han bottles paint for $1.89 each. Her total pretax cost is $37.38. How many of each item is she buying?
Mathematics
2 answers:
Oksi-84 [34.3K]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

7 bottles of paint and 15 canvases

Step-by-step explanation:

I'm letting x stand for the number of bottles of paint and y stand for the number of canvases

1.29x+1.89y=37.38

and y=x+8

Since the y value is isolated I can just substitute the right side of the y= equation into the original like so

1.29x+1.89(x+8)=37.38

I then distributed the 1.89 to each of the terms in the parentheses

1.29x+1.89x+15.12=37.38

I then combined like terms to get

3.18x+15.12=37.38

Then you subtract 15.12 from both sides to get

3.18x=22.26

and last we divide both sides by 3.18 to get

x=7

Now that we have x, we still need to solve for y, so I take the original equation y=x+8 and substitute in the value we solved for x to get

y=7+8

y=15

Don't forget the labels you gave each variable earlier in the problem when answering!
